The use of ultraviolet lamp in various fields has become increasingly popular due to its unique properties and benefits. An ultraviolet lamp emits ultraviolet light, which is invisible to the human eye but can have significant effects on both living organisms and materials. One of the most common applications of ultraviolet lamp technology is in the field of sanitation and disinfection. Hospitals and laboratories utilize ultraviolet lamp systems to sterilize equipment and surfaces, effectively eliminating harmful bacteria and viruses. This method of disinfection is particularly valuable in environments where hygiene is paramount, as it provides a chemical-free solution that does not leave behind any harmful residues.In addition to its role in sanitation, ultraviolet lamp technology is also widely used in the beauty industry. Many salons offer treatments that involve ultraviolet lamp exposure to enhance skin health and appearance. These treatments are believed to help with conditions such as acne and psoriasis by promoting the healing of skin cells. However, it is essential for consumers to be aware of the potential risks associated with ultraviolet lamp exposure, including skin damage and an increased risk of skin cancer. Therefore, proper precautions and guidance from professionals should always be followed when using these lamps.Moreover, ultraviolet lamp technology has found a place in the world of art and design. Artists and designers often use ultraviolet lamp light to create stunning visual effects in their work. For example, some paintings may include pigments that react to ultraviolet lamp light, revealing hidden patterns or colors that are not visible under regular lighting. This innovative use of ultraviolet lamp adds a new dimension to artistic expression, captivating audiences and enhancing the overall experience of viewing art.In the scientific community, researchers utilize ultraviolet lamp technology for various experimental purposes. For instance, in the study of photosynthesis, scientists may use ultraviolet lamp devices to simulate sunlight and observe how plants respond to different light wavelengths. This research is crucial for understanding how to optimize plant growth and improve agricultural practices.Despite its many benefits, it is vital to approach the use of ultraviolet lamp technology with caution. Prolonged exposure to ultraviolet lamp light can lead to adverse health effects, including skin burns and eye damage. As such, safety measures must be implemented to minimize these risks. Protective eyewear and clothing should be worn when working with ultraviolet lamp devices, and exposure times should be carefully monitored.In conclusion, the ultraviolet lamp is a powerful tool that offers numerous applications across various fields, from sanitation and beauty to art and science. Its ability to emit ultraviolet light provides unique advantages, but it also necessitates a responsible approach to ensure safety and effectiveness. As technology continues to advance, the potential uses of ultraviolet lamp will likely expand, making it an essential component in our daily lives. Understanding both the benefits and risks associated with ultraviolet lamp usage will enable individuals and industries to harness its power responsibly and effectively.
